Output 24aecc2cc91f6f45bbf7248f466d4acc1816f62f5da2a8ffa7cef5e09420993e:1

value
515996
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3cf29ff7009b881e3ebc2704882d2bcc19ea686c1698b61bd943629a3aba579d
address
bc1p8neflacqnwypu04uyuzgstftesv756rvz6vtvx7egd3f5w4627ws43p2wg
transaction
24aecc2cc91f6f45bbf7248f466d4acc1816f62f5da2a8ffa7cef5e09420993e
spent
true